Your Monitor Isn't Showing True Colors
You spend an hour perfecting skin tones, only to see your headshot look sickly yellow on your phone. The culprit is almost certainly your screen. Most consumer monitors, especially laptops, are set to look pleasing, not accurate. They boost blues for a "cool" look or warm things up to seem easier on the eyes. Your editing software is working with pure color data, but your screen is lying to you about what that data actually looks like. Think of it like trying to paint a portrait while wearing tinted sunglasses—you can't trust what you see.
How Night Shift Skews Your Edits
That gentle amber glow from Night Shift or f.lux is great for your sleep cycle and terrible for your edits. I once had a client send back a batch of proofs complaining everyone looked sunburned. Turns out, she’d approved them at 10 p.m. with Night Shift on full blast. These features work by removing blue light, which massively warms every color on your screen. A shirt that is pure white in reality will appear peach. Subtle pinks in skin vanish into orange. If you make adjustments under this tint, you’ll add blue to compensate, creating files that are ice-cold and blue for everyone else. It’s a surefire way to make people look either ghostly or like they have a fever.
The 3-Step Fix Before You Edit
This takes five minutes and will save you hours of frustration. First, turn off Night Shift, True Tone, or any "eye comfort" setting. Do it right now. Second, find your monitor's preset picture modes. Skip "Vivid", "Movie", or "Sports". Look for "sRGB" or "Photo". This mode is less vibrant but far more truthful. Third, check your room's lighting. Editing under a warm, dim bulb? Your eyes will adjust and mislead you. Aim for neutral, consistent light—a bright, cool LED desk lamp is better than a cozy amber lamp in the corner. These three steps create a baseline where what you see has a fighting chance of matching reality.
A Real Example: The Ghostly Green Face
A graphic designer I know edited his headshot on his high-end, creatively-calibrated home monitor. It looked perfect. He used it on his website and LinkedIn. A week later, he pulled it up on his office iMac and gasped—his face had a faint green cast, like he’d eaten bad sushi. The problem? His home monitor was slightly biased toward magenta (the opposite of green) without him knowing. He’d unconsciously corrected for this bias, adding a touch of green to make the skin "right" on his screen. On a neutral display, that extra green was all that remained. We fixed it by using a simple gray card reference shot in the same lighting, which showed the exact color shift his monitor introduced.
Getting Colors That Work Everywhere
You can’t control every screen, but you can create a file that holds up well. After your basic edits, do this: pull up your headshot on two other screens. Your phone and a tablet, or a different computer. Don’t edit on them—just observe. Does the skin tone stay relatively consistent? Good. Does it swing wildly from pink to yellow? That’s a monitor flag. Also, keep a "reference image"—a professional headshot you admire—open in a small window while you edit. Compare your skin tones to theirs frequently. Finally, trust the numbers. In your editing software’s color picker, look at the RGB values for neutral areas like the whites of the eyes. They should be nearly equal (e.g., R:245, G:244, B:246). If one number is consistently higher, you have a cast.
Calibrating your screen with a hardware device is the gold standard, but starting with the simple, free steps above will stop 90% of your color problems. Your headshots will look like *you*, not a version of you filtered through your monitor’s preferences. That trust is everything.
